Discover more about Salesforce Park

Nestled in the vibrant SoMa district of San Francisco, Salesforce Park is a remarkable urban oasis that seamlessly blends nature with modern architecture. Spanning over 5.4 acres, this beautifully landscaped park is perched atop the Salesforce Transit Center, providing visitors with a unique perspective of the bustling city below. The park features lush gardens, walking paths lined with vibrant flora, and multiple art installations that invite contemplation and appreciation. As you stroll through the park, you'll encounter various seating areas perfect for enjoying a leisurely picnic or simply unwinding amidst the greenery. Salesforce Park is not just a tranquil retreat; it also serves as a hub for community activities and events. Throughout the year, the park hosts a variety of cultural events, live performances, and yoga classes, encouraging visitors to engage with both the environment and each other. The park is equipped with amenities such as restrooms and a café, making it a convenient stop for tourists exploring the nearby attractions.
